Three 91做厙 alumni were honoured last evening at the 91做厙 Foundation’s fourth annual Distinguished Alumni Awards dinner and award ceremony held at the 91做厙’s Tourism and Culinary Centre. APM’s Tim Banks, Waldorf Astoria New York’s Chef David Garcelon, and Light & Vision Photography’s Louise Vessey received awards.
91做厙 President Brian McMillan said that Mr. Banks, Chef Garcelon, and Ms. Vessey are tremendous examples of 91做厙 graduates who have achieved great success in their careers and are an inspiration for current and future students.
“Since its establishment in 1969, 91做厙 has proudly graduated more than 28,000 students who have made their careers in industries that range from health to construction, golf to bioscience, and hospitality to policing. This year’s honourees have brought distinction and pride to our 91做厙 through their personal and professional accomplishments,” he said.
“Alumni are an important part of the 91做厙 family,” said Quentin Bevan, board chair for the 91做厙 Foundation. “Celebrating the accomplishments of outstanding alumni who have excelled in their chosen careers, industries, and communities is an annual 91做厙 highlight.”
Nominations for the 91做厙’s Distinguished Alumni Awards are accepted year round, with a public call for nominations issued annually.
